What’s Hiding in Your Current Cutting Board?
Wood: Classic, but Porous
Wooden cutting boards are popular for their traditional look and feel. But beneath that natural charm, wood is porous, meaning it can absorb moisture, raw meat juices, and microscopic food particles. These can get trapped in the surface, making it harder to fully sanitize — especially in boards with knife grooves or deep cuts.
Even with regular washing, wood can harbor bacteria. That doesn’t automatically make it “bad,” but it does mean upkeep matters a lot — and the margin for error gets bigger over time.

Plastic: Convenient, But Risky for Microplastics
Plastic cutting boards feel like the modern solution — lightweight, dishwasher-safe, and inexpensive. But there’s a hidden trade-off: plastic surfaces wear down fast. With every slice, your knife can leave tiny cuts — and potentially shave off microscopic plastic particles.
These particles, known as microplastics, have been detected in multiple human samples in recent research (for example, studies and reviews discussing findings across tissues and fluids). One scoping review summarizes this growing body of evidence.
You may have heard the “credit card a week” comparison — that number comes from an estimate popularized by a WWF-commissioned analysis, but scientists have also published critiques noting the calculation can be overstated depending on how data is combined. WWF summary | Peer-reviewed critique

Why a Real Titanium Cutting Board Is Different
When people search “titanium cutting board safe,” they’re usually looking for something that just works — no hidden surprises, no extra worries. And pure titanium cutting boards are designed for exactly that: a stable, non-porous surface that doesn’t absorb or break down the way wood and plastic can.
Titanium is widely used in medical and dental applications because it’s biocompatible and corrosion-resistant — meaning it holds up without reacting easily. Medical materials research discusses these properties in detail.
In a kitchen context, that translates to a food prep surface that doesn’t soak up juices, doesn’t need “deep drying,” and doesn’t shed plastic fragments as it ages.

What the Research Is Saying
The World Health Organization has called for more research into microplastics and their potential impacts — and also emphasized reducing plastic pollution to lower exposure.
At the same time, scientists continue to debate the best ways to measure microplastics in human samples and how to interpret results, which is why the most responsible approach is: stay informed, avoid panic, and reduce avoidable exposure where you can.

FAQ – What People Are Asking
1) Are titanium cutting boards safe for all types of food?
Yes. Titanium is generally considered a stable, non-reactive material for everyday kitchen contact, so it can be used for meat, vegetables, fruit, and acidic foods like tomatoes or citrus.
2) What’s the difference between “real titanium” and other metal boards?
“Real titanium” should mean the board is made from titanium (not a thin coating over another metal, and not a mystery alloy). Coatings can wear over time, and mixed metals can behave differently. If long-term durability and consistency matter to you, look for clear material details from the brand.
3) Can I put it in the dishwasher?
In most cases, titanium can handle dishwashers just fine because it’s corrosion-resistant. That said, the simplest routine is usually: rinse right after use, wash with warm water + dish soap, then dry. If you do use a dishwasher, avoid harsh abrasives and keep it secured so it doesn’t bang around.
4) Will it dull my knives?
Any harder surface can affect knife edges over time. If you want to protect your sharpest blades, use titanium mainly for everyday chopping and reserve ultra-fine knives for softer surfaces. Many people also use titanium as a “clean prep” board for meat, fruit, or quick slicing — then keep a wood board for certain knife-heavy tasks.
5) How do I clean and sanitize it?
Soap + warm water works for daily cleaning. For a deeper clean, you can wipe it down with a food-safe sanitizer or a diluted vinegar solution, then rinse and dry. Since it’s non-porous, you’re not fighting absorption — you’re just cleaning the surface.
